Streptococcus suis type 2 is an important pathogen of swine streptococcosis, which not only causes meningitis, arthritis, endocarditis, pneumonia, septicemia and sudden death in pigs, but also infects the employed persons and causes the death. It is also an important pathogen of zoonosis. To understand the carrier rate of Streptococ- cus suis type 2 in slaughtered pigs and to determine the distribution of virulence associated genes of Streptococcus suis type 2 isolated from slaughterd pigs in Fujian , this study was undertook to investigate the prevalence of Streptococcus suis type 2 in slaughtered pigs, to identify the isolated strains in morphology, biochemical characteristics and antibiotics resistance, and to determine and analysis the phenotype of the virulence factor of the isolated strains.121 nasopharyngeal swab samples of clinically healthy slaughtered pigs from 3 slaughter houses were collected. Prevalence of Streptococcus suis type 2 was investigated with PCR. The results showed that 17 positive samples were observed among 121 nasopharyngeal swab samples and the percentage was 14.0 % (17/121). The positive rate of Fuzhou area, Ningde area and Putian area was 10.9 %(7/64), 11.8 %(4/34) and 26.9 %(6/23) respectively. The results indicated that clincally healthy slaughtered pigs carried Streptococcus suis type 2 in several areas of Fujian and the positive rate was relatively high.5 strains of streptococcus were isolated from the 17 positive nasopharyngeal swab samples and the 50 palatine tonsils samples of slaughtered pigs.The correlated characters of the five strains were observed in morphology, biochemistry, antibiotics sensitivity,PCR assays based on specific cps2J gene and sequencing of PCR products. The results showed that the 5 strains were basically coincided with Streptococcus. The size of the PCR amplified products of the 5 isolates was 675 bp. Sequence analysis of the specific 675 bp DNA fragments cloned to T vector showed that the nucleotide homology with the sequences of Streptococcus suis type 2 published in Genebank was 98%-100%. The results suggested that all the isolates were Streptococ- cus suis type 2.To investigate the distribution of virulence associate factors of the 5 isolated strains of Streptococcus suis type 2 from slaughterd pigs and compare their virulence associate factors with the SS2PFJ07 from the diseased pig in Fujian, the 4 strains of Streptococcus suis type 2 from Nanjing Agricultural University and other domestic Streptococcus suis type 2 isolates, seven virulence genes were detected by PCR ampification. They were the glutamate dehydrogenase gene(gdh), the capsular polysaccharldes gene (cps), the extracellular factor gene (ef), the muramidate-released protein gene(mrp), the suilysin gene(sly), the fibronectin-binding protein gene(fbps) and the virulence-associated sequence orf2. Among the 5 isolated strains, the virulence genotype of Four strains was gdh+/cps2J+/mrp+/ef -/sly-/fbps+/orf2+and only one strain was gdh+/cps2J+/mrp+ /ef+/sly+/fbps+/orf2+. The virulence genotype of the SS2PFJ07 was gdh+ /cps2J+ /mrp+/ef -/sly-/fbps+/orf2+. The virulence genotype of four pathogenic strains of Streptococcus suis type 2 from Nanjing Agricultural University was gdh+/cps2J+/ mrp+/ef+/sly+/fbps+/orf2+. The results showed at least two virulence genotypes were detected in Streptococcus suis type 2 from slaughterd pigs in Fujian.The results of this study will provide epidemiological evidence of Streptococcus suis type 2 and provide scientific basis for monitor,prevention and control of Streptococcus suis type 2.
